NEWARK, NJ – Rutgers-Newark sophomore guard
Samantha Grippo and senior forward
Courtney Vacca netted 17 points apiece, but Montclair State posted a 68-55 win in The Golden Dome in the New Jersey Athletic Conference opener for each squad.

Grippo poured in 14 of her career-high total in the second half while Vacca scored 13 points by hitting six of eight shots from the floor after intermission, but the Scarlet Raiders (4-4, NJAC 0-1) couldn't battle past the Red Hawks (4-1, NJAC 1-0).
Sophomore forward
Shatanay McCaskill pulled down nine rebounds and dished out a team-high three assists for Rutgers-Newark while Vacca collared eight rebounds as Raiders broke even in rebounding with Montclair, 36-36.
Sophomore
Jared Tactuk had seven points, two assists and two steals while junior guard
Martyna Ruminska and sophomore forward
Tiffany Clarke had six points each. Ruminska added three rebounds, two steals and an assist while Clark hit both of her field goal tries and each of her free throw attempts while also pulling down two rebounds.
A Vacca layup followed by a Tactuk free throw with 2:50 remaining pulled the Raiders to within five points at 60-55, but the Red Hawks ran off the final eight points of the contest.
Junior forward Kisandra Ayanbeku paced Montclair with a game-high 24 points, nine rebounds, three steals and two assists while senior guard Jackie Berry added a dozen points, five assists, five rebounds and two steals.
